He was born on July 18, 1918 in Qunu, a village of about 300 inhabitants near Umtata in the Transkei. Five years herding sheep and calves. It was one of 15 children of Henry Mgadla Mandela, senior adviser Thembuland Supreme Leader, who on the death of his father he became tutor of Mandela. Upon completion of primary education in a local school for missionaries, he studied at the University College of Fort Hare for the Bachelor of Arts .He expulsion from the center.belongs to the royal family of Tembu people, from the Xhosa ethnic group. His real name is Rolihlahla Madiba Mandela. His name seemed predestined since Rolihlahla means "promoter riots.

SYMBOL OF FREEDOM

Mandela was prisoner number 466/64, it is that it was the prisoner number 466 in 1964 on Robben Island for 17 years in precarious conditions. Then spend another 10 years in two different prisons, adding a total sentence of 27 years. The South African government rejected all requests for it to be released. Mandela became a symbol of the struggle against apartheid within and outside the country, a legendary figure who represented the lack of freedom of all South Africans black men.
